Annual Gift of the Cosmos — Perseid
I recently learned the difference between a comet and a meteor shower . A meteor shower, like the Perseid , is a phenomenon that occurs when the Earth passes through the debris left behind by a comet. When these sand-sized comet particles enter the Earth’s atmosphere and burn up due to friction with the air, they produce bright lights known as meteors or shooting stars.
